The global Automotive Isolated Interface Chips market size was estimated at USD 165.10 million in 2024 and is projected to reach USD 871.24 million by 2032, exhibiting a CAGR of 20.30% during the forecast period.

North America Automotive Isolated Interface Chips market size was estimated at USD 59.29 million in 2024, at a CAGR of 17.40% during the forecast period of 2025 through 2032.

4. What are Automotive Isolated Interface Chips used for?

  • Automotive Isolated Interface Chips are used in vehicle electronics to ensure safe and efficient data communication between different automotive subsystems, such as powertrain, infotainment, and ADAS (Advanced Driver Assistance Systems).

5. What factors are driving the growth of the Automotive Isolated Interface Chips market?

Key growth drivers include:

  • Increasing demand for electric vehicles (EVs)

  • Stringent automotive safety regulations

  • Advancements in autonomous driving technology

  • Growing adoption of connected car technologies
